Output d89677b26ce3989bde636e26548fad7aa453df86f06c92f55816c231d781e91e:0

value
6660300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 224f6ffc431dcac53f5e85aa1d8707f90047494f OP_EQUAL
address
34pS4UaUyntyZebasTpFkk7CUHnLRchNLN
transaction
d89677b26ce3989bde636e26548fad7aa453df86f06c92f55816c231d781e91e
spent
true